Old foot fracture: The fracture may have caused an injury to a joint. Sometimes you may need surgery to fix the pain. If the foot is stabilized during gait it the pain may go away or decrease. This can be done with a pair of orthotics.

Depends: If the fracture involved a joint, it may have led to arthritic changes. Treatment could include medication like ibuprofen, bracing or surgical treatment.
